What do you put in a sarcophagus?

A sarcophagus typically contains the body of an individual, often an important figure such as a pharaoh or noble person. Along with the body, it may include various grave goods, such as jewelry, pottery, food, and personal items intended to accompany the deceased in the afterlife. In some cultures, texts or scrolls with prayers and spells for protection and guidance in the afterlife are also included. The sarcophagus itself is often elaborately decorated to reflect the status and beliefs of the deceased.
